Database
[{"product_name":"A","product_type":[{"name":"Metal"},{"name":"Wood"},{"name":"Carbon"}],},{"product_name":"B","product_type":[{"name":"Metal"},{"name":"Iron"}],},{"product_name":"C","product_type":[{"name":"Metal"},{"name":"Wood"}],},{"product_name":"D","product_type":[{"name":"Wood"}],}]
Query
db.collection.find({"product_type.name":{$in:["Metal"]}})